APTV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2019 in Review

589 of the 4,620 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Aptiv (APTV) for Q1 2019, worth a combined $19.9B — up 30% from $15.3B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 92 funds closed out of APTV and 84 opened new positions — a net loss of 8 holders — while 220 trimmed existing stakes and 214 added.

The largest buyer was Sands Capital Management, adding an estimated $376M. The largest seller was Two Sigma Investments, cutting an estimated $99.2M.
